Transaction 687417ea8fbd4540560fe6174fc5e312b269d0e727b4e93bb981e1f72b1e26ec

1 Input
2 Outputs
  • 687417ea8fbd4540560fe6174fc5e312b269d0e727b4e93bb981e1f72b1e26ec:0
  • value  1696699
    address  34NDhLTTh1x43V3aGaSdF6CLTK19Rnzi5Y
  • 687417ea8fbd4540560fe6174fc5e312b269d0e727b4e93bb981e1f72b1e26ec:1
  • value  21276667
    address  1AZ45v31C8UP4jsPPsLGyCyv2AFSgaWg5j